The France Nuclear Imaging Market is a segment of the broader healthcare industry that involves the use of radioactive substances to create images of the body for diagnostic purposes. Nuclear imaging techniques such as PET and SPECT scans are widely used in France for detecting and diagnosing various medical conditions, including cancer, heart disease, and neurological disorders. The market is driven by factors such as the increasing prevalence of chronic diseases, technological advancements in imaging technologies, and growing investments in healthcare infrastructure. Key players in the France Nuclear Imaging Market include Siemens Healthineers, GE Healthcare, and Philips Healthcare. With a strong emphasis on research and development, as well as a focus on improving patient outcomes, the market is expected to continue growing in the coming years.

In the France Nuclear Imaging Market, some challenges include regulatory hurdles for new radiopharmaceuticals and imaging devices, which can lead to delays in approvals and market entry. Additionally, there is a shortage of skilled professionals such as radiologists and nuclear medicine technologists, impacting the efficient operation of imaging facilities. The high cost associated with nuclear imaging equipment and procedures can also be a barrier for healthcare facilities looking to invest in this technology. Moreover, there is a growing concern over the environmental impact of nuclear imaging due to the production and disposal of radioactive materials. Addressing these challenges will be crucial for the sustainable growth and advancement of the Nuclear Imaging Market in France.

In France, government policies related to the nuclear imaging market focus on ensuring safety and security in the use of nuclear technology for medical purposes. Regulatory bodies such as the Autorité de Sûreté Nucléaire (ASN) oversee the licensing and operation of nuclear imaging facilities to ensure compliance with safety standards and guidelines. Additionally, the government supports research and development efforts in the nuclear imaging sector through funding initiatives and partnerships with industry stakeholders. These policies aim to promote innovation, quality, and accessibility in nuclear imaging technologies while safeguarding public health and the environment from potential risks associated with nuclear activities.
